Film and television producer Ashok Mudgal files a case against the producers of Uttaran over its name. Anil Merani finds out.

Film and television producer Ashok Mudgal has filed a case against the producers of the Colors show Uttaran over its name. Mudgal has moved Mumbai High Court demanding a stay order claiming copyright violation.

Mudgal alleges that he had submitted a show with the same title to Sony TV in May, last year. The channel asked him to tweak the little girl’s character and make it a little more positive. “I have even registered my title and story with the Film Maker’s Combine (FMC). I have all the relevant papers to prove my claim,” says Mudgal.

A press release from the channel stated, “We didn’t receive any notice or a copy of the suit filed against us either from the court or Ashok Mudgal, in connection with the show Uttaran. We wish to clarify that we are the owner of the show and have all the rights to the title and script of the show. We will go ahead with the broadcast of the show as per schedule.
